Tour di Timor Cycling Tour to Highlight Crossborder Tourist Attractions
Jakarta. The first Tour di Timor, or TdT, a cycling tour that will take place across several cities in East Nusa Tenggara, will be held on Dec. 9-12 to promote tourist destinations in the area.
"This is the next chapter after Tour de Flores. Tour di Timor will showcase East Nusa Tenggara to the world," Tourism Ministry's tourism development deputy Esthy Astuti said on Monday (27/11).
The cycling tour will cover a distance of 386 kilometers and is divided into four stages, passing several border towns from Betun Malaka to the province's capital Kupang.
"Local and international media will cover the event. This will be good for East Nusa Tenggara's branding," Esthy said.
The tour is not going to be a race but focuses more on exploring tourist destinations on the island of Timor, including Motadikin Beach, Motaain Border and Adipura Gate.
A total of 600 people have already registered for the tour, 241 of them from neighboring East Timor.
